Serviced offices from $688
POA
POA
Serviced offices from $430
POA
Serviced offices from $732
POA
POA
POA
Serviced offices from $165
POA
Serviced offices from $582
POA
POA
Serviced offices from $429
Serviced offices from $525
Serviced offices from $650
Serviced offices from $375
POA
POA
POA
POA
POA
POA
Items per page